Position Summary
The Commercial Underwriter provides accurate, timely, and succinct credit underwriting to support the company's portfolio management and new business development efforts for the Relationship Managers they are assigned to support.

Duties & Responsibilities

Commercial Underwriter Duties:
  • Financial statement spreading and analysis, including calculation of Debt Service Coverage or Fixed Charge Coverage Ratios per Busey guidelines.
  • Use financial data such as cash flow, liquidity, profitability, and leverage to determine and minimize the overall risk of extending credit to businesses and individuals.
  • Work with Commercial Relationship Managers or other Lending staff to prepare clear and concise Commercial Credit Approval Request (CCAR) memos including pertinent information associated with the overall risk of the loan, identifying the strengths and weaknesses of the Borrower.
  • Evaluate collateral, industry data and other relevant credit information.
  • Assist with Portfolio Management duties to include testing financial covenants, monitoring monthly borrowing base reports, preparing portfolio reviews and sensitive asset reports, as assigned.
  • Assist Commercial Relationship Managers with the preparation of opportunity memos for new and existing relationships.
  • Maintain a working knowledge of the Commercial Banking Loan Policy and systems, including nCino.
  • Assist in the sales process, including accompanying Relationship Managers on customer and prospect calls.
  • Approve loans that are within defined authority levels; recommend loan approval outside of defined authority levels.
  • Participate in pipeline meetings to develop knowledge of prospective opportunities as well as upcoming renewals.
  • Assist with other duties or special projects as assigned.

About First Busey Corporation

First Busey Corporation is a financial holding company headquartered in Champaign, Illinois. Busey Bank, the wholly-owned bank subsidiary of First Busey Corporation, is also headquartered in Champaign, Illinois and has twenty-eight banking centers serving Illinois, thirteen banking centers in the St. Louis, Missouri metropolitan area, five banking centers serving southwest Florida and a banking center in Indianapolis, Indiana. Through its subsidiaries, Busey Bank provides a full range of banking, mortgage, investment, wealth management, and cash management services to individuals, businesses, and institutional customers. As of December 31, 2019, First Busey Corporation had total assets of $10.67 billion, total loans of $7.57 billion, total deposits of $8.87 billion and total shareholders' equity of $1.23 billion. The company's common stock is traded on the NASDAQ stock exchange under the symbol BUSE.
